Output dd66ec9a86f7d530c167ec18c055f58217629764a367617b061d138f55d06e08:1

value
1765955
script pubkey
OP_0 OP_PUSHBYTES_20 e428fa49683dc3512ed582732be81278782e7429
address
bc1qus505jtg8hp4ztk4sfejh6qj0puzuapf3adgx9
transaction
dd66ec9a86f7d530c167ec18c055f58217629764a367617b061d138f55d06e08
confirmations
154612
spent
true